** The GMC repair market serving Spencer, Idaho, is characteristic of a remote, rural region. There is no "high competition" environment within the city itself. The market is defined by a tiered structure: * **Local Generalist (Spencer Auto Repair):** Provides essential maintenance, diagnostics, and common repairs. This is the convenient, first-line option for most local needs. * **Regional Specialist (Dubois Repair):** Offers a higher level of specialization, particularly for powertrain and drivetrain issues, without requiring a full-day commitment for service. * **Metropolitan Expert (Certified Auto, Idaho Falls):** Provides the highest level of technical expertise, manufacturer-level equipment, and experience with complex electronics and luxury features. This tier is for major repairs or issues that local shops cannot resolve.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are generally lower at the local and regional levels ($90-$120/hr) compared to the metropolitan shops in Idaho Falls ($130-$150/hr). However, the value of the local shops is their proximity and lower travel cost/time for the customer. Parts availability can sometimes cause delays in this remote location, a factor all shops must manage. Overall, the quality of service is high, rooted in a culture of self-reliance and practical mechanical knowledge essential for the demanding vehicles and conditions of the region.
